Subject: DR drill next week — reset flow revamp

Welcome aboard. Next Tuesday we run a disaster-recovery drill against the revamped password reset flow on Thornquist Identity. Your part: confirm reset emails queue correctly when the primary sender is down, and that tokens expire at 15 minutes, not the old 60. Don't touch production templates. Staging credentials come separately from Priya's team. If the drill locks out the staging admin account, recovery is manual. When prompted during recovery, supply the passphrase shown below.

vault phrase of kajef-tafog = wenox-briix

Subject: Cut-over summary — Harlock query planner regression

Hi Priya,

The cut-over to the new Harlock planner completed at 03:40. Most workloads improved, but we confirmed a regression on multi-join analytical queries: the planner prefers nested loops where hash joins were previously chosen, inflating runtimes roughly fourfold on the reporting cluster. We've pinned the old strategy for those tenants while the fix is reviewed, and no rollback is needed. For your records, the planner overrides now in effect are listed below.

service settings:
PELATH_PIN=5541
PELATH_TENANT=eliath
PELATH_METRICS_HOST=metrics.pelath.qorveltech.example
PELATH_SEAL=seal_2e786e59
PELATH_STANDBY_TEAM=eliius

## Step 4: Dual-Write Phase

During the Meadowcart zero-downtime migration, enable dual writes so every insert and update lands in both the legacy and new schema. Do not skip the verification job — it compares row counts hourly and halts the cutover on mismatch. Keep dual writes active for at least one full traffic cycle. Enable this phase by deploying the service with the following configuration values.

deployment values, hafop-fahag:
wenael:
  pin: 9737
  metrics_host: metrics.wenael.lumicsys.internal
  tenant: holwyn
  seal: seal_b99b9847